The Pharmacist provides comprehensive pharmaceutical care through integrated drug distribution, clinical services and education. This role involves accurately and timely verifying medication orders, evaluating patient profiles for appropriateness of medication, and ensuring compliance with pharmacy policies and regulations. The position also includes supervising technicians, maintaining strong working relationships with medical and nursing staff, performing duties outside normal responsibilities when needed, and independently solving problems. Clinical responsibilities include making therapeutic recommendations, participating in quality improvement activities, and documenting interventions. Educational duties involve training pharmacists-in-training, residents, students, and interns, as well as providing drug education to various hospital staff.
